Title Professional Development Planning for Researchers—How to Design Your Research Career in 5 Years Beyondー
Date & Time Thursday, November 12, 2020 at 19:30–21:00
Venue Zoom
Purpose This webinar will introduce you to tools to manage your own professional development by practising a skills prioritisation and gaining practice in how to set objectives, reflect on progress, and provide evidence about professional competencies. The Vitae Researcher Development Framework (RDF) will be used to identify prioritise and benchmark key competencies.
Trainer Tori Helmer
Contents What professional development is, and why it matters
How you can use the Vitae RDF in your career planning
How to use a professional development planning cycle, including:
– Action planning
– Reviewing progress
– Recording evidence
